课程简介
大数据工程师-互联网+大数据开发工程师
大数据开发工程师简介
大数据开发工程师课程是专门针对大学生以及学习进修、在职提升人群量身定制的,由学术界人士、知名软件企业技术专家以及IT产业专家代表等开发完成,以培养高端互联网+大数据开发工程师为目标,课程技能涵盖Hadoop开发、Spark开发、数据挖掘、数据分析等核心技能,通过全程项目实战的方式让学员积累大量的企业实战开发技巧,真正培养企业需要的人才!
培养目标
具备2年项目开发经验的大数据开发工程师,熟悉大数据平台的架构设计、搭建熟悉hdfs、hbase hive等组件的原理并具备配置开发经验,精通大数据开发相关技能,具备丰富大数据领域项目经验
就业岗位
Hadoop运维工程师、大数据开发工程师、Java大数据工程师、Spark工程师、数据库工程师、大数据分析工程师、大数据研发工程师、Hadoop研发工程师
基础入门
Java基础入门
初始Java、变量和数据类型、Java重难点串讲选择结构、循环结构、流程控制重难点串讲多重循环及程序面试、循环进阶重难点串讲维数组及经典应用、二维数组
Java面向对象
认识类与对象、封装与继承、方法重写与多态项目实战·汽车租赁系统、抽象类和接口异常、项目实战、QuiclHit
Java高级API
集合框架和泛型系统、实用类介绍系列项目实战超市会员管理系统、HML系列网络编程、序列化、多线程、IO
Web编程
MySQL数据库
初始MySQL、MyQL数据库数据管理使用DQL查询数据系列、MySQL事物索引、恢复和备份数据库设计、项目实战、银行ATM存取款机系统
Web前端技术
HTML和CSS、列表表格及表单美化CSS高级、JavaScript基础、表单校检JavaScrip操作作BOM对象、DOM对象JavaScrip对象与初始面向对象、jQuery基础
Java Web开发
搭建Web环境初始、JAP、JSP实现数据传递和保存使用JDBC操作数据库、DAO模式及举例模式数据源及分层开发、第三方控件、分页查询EL与JSTL、Servlet与过滤器监听器与MVC、Ajax与jQery
框架编程
MyBatis
MyBatis入门、SQL映射文件、动态SQL
Spring
Spring核心、IOC和AOP扩展、Spring与MyBatis的整合、Spring应用扩展
SpringMVC
Spring MVC体系结构和处理请求控制器Spring MVC核心应用Spring MVC扩展和SSM框架整合项目实战--APP信息管理平台
Hibernate框架
Oracle数据库入门、操作Oracle数据库Hibermate初体验、HQL查询语言Hibermate中配置关联映射HQL连接查询与Hibernate注解
大数据开发
基于Dubbox的微服实战
分布式、微服、集群概念介绍及docker环境搭建apringboot、基于Dubbox的微服架构搭建MQ+Redis、分布式及分布式事务处理分布式第三方接入(微信、支付宝)分布式项日-大见网
Python课程
Python基础及开发环境、Python基础练习Python函数、Python面向对象、模块包及文件操作Pyhon服务开发及数据库编程、Python数据分析库Python数据采集、整理、清洗、Python数据搜索
Hadoop开发
大数据及Hadoop概述、分布式文件系统HDFS分布式计算框架MapReduce、分布式列式数据库HBase、Hadoop综合应用、Python大数据编程